Output ceec6a69882f56d303f593c15a436a16cbb0d1befadfab773a4a99ac87cd5405:23

value
20436396204
script pubkey
OP_0 OP_PUSHBYTES_20 719f9e98ee8bca4b44a1aaecad210c328e04c266
address
tb1qwx0eax8w309yk39p4tk26ggvx28qfsnx3fxlrc
transaction
ceec6a69882f56d303f593c15a436a16cbb0d1befadfab773a4a99ac87cd5405
confirmations
26699
spent
true